#!/bin/bash
# paste this command : wget -O /tmp/install_node_exporter.sh https://git.technozone.com.au/vijay/Scripts/raw/branch/main/install_node_exporter.sh && bash /tmp/install_node_exporter.sh && rm -f /tmp/install_node_exporter.sh
# Function to install node_exporter
install_node_exporter() {
# Create a user for node_exporter
sudo useradd -rs /bin/false node_exporter
echo "User 'node_exporter' created."
# Create a directory for node_exporter
sudo mkdir -p /opt/node_exporter
echo "Directory '/opt/node_exporter' created."
# Move the downloaded binary to the appropriate directory
EXTRACTED_DIR="node_exporter-${LATEST_VERSION#v}.linux-amd64"
if [ -f "${EXTRACTED_DIR}/node_exporter" ]; then
sudo mv "${EXTRACTED_DIR}/node_exporter" /usr/local/bin/
echo "Node Exporter binary moved to /usr/local/bin."
else
echo "Node Exporter binary not found in the extracted directory."
exit 1
fi
# Set ownership and permissions
sudo chown node_exporter:node_exporter /usr/local/bin/node_exporter
echo "Ownership set for /usr/local/bin/node_exporter."
sudo chmod 755 /usr/local/bin/node_exporter
echo "Permissions set for /usr/local/bin/node_exporter."
# Create a systemd service file
cat <<EOF | sudo tee /etc/systemd/system/node_exporter.service
[Unit]
Description=Node Exporter
Wants=network-online.target
After=network-online.target
[Service]
User=node_exporter
ExecStart=/usr/local/bin/node_exporter
Restart=on-failure
[Install]
WantedBy=default.target
EOF
echo "Systemd service file created at /etc/systemd/system/node_exporter.service."
# Reload systemd to recognize the new service
sudo systemctl daemon-reload
echo "Systemd daemon reloaded."
# Start and enable the node_exporter service
sudo systemctl start node_exporter
if [ $? -eq 0 ]; then
echo "Node Exporter service started."
else
echo "Failed to start Node Exporter service."
exit 1
fi
sudo systemctl enable node_exporter
echo "Node Exporter service enabled to start on boot."
echo "Node Exporter installed and running as a service."
}
# Function to check the status of node_exporter service
check_service_status() {
if systemctl is-active --quiet node_exporter; then
echo "Node Exporter service is active and running."
return 0
else
echo "Node Exporter service is not running."
echo "You can check the logs with: sudo journalctl -u node_exporter.service"
return 1
fi
}
# Identify the Linux distribution
if [ -f /etc/os-release ]; then
. /etc/os-release
OS=$ID
else
echo "Unsupported OS"
exit 1
fi
# Download the latest version of node_exporter
LATEST_VERSION=$(curl -s https://api.github.com/repos/prometheus/node_exporter/releases/latest | grep -oP '"tag_name": "\K(.*)(?=")')
DOWNLOAD_URL="https://github.com/prometheus/node_exporter/releases/download/${LATEST_VERSION}/node_exporter-${LATEST_VERSION#v}.linux-amd64.tar.gz"
# Download node_exporter
echo "Downloading Node Exporter version ${LATEST_VERSION}..."
curl -LO ${DOWNLOAD_URL}
# Check if the download was successful
if [ $? -ne 0 ]; then
echo "Error downloading Node Exporter. Please check the URL."
exit 1
fi
# Check if the downloaded file exists
if [ ! -f "node_exporter-${LATEST_VERSION#v}.linux-amd64.tar.gz" ]; then
echo "Downloaded file does not exist."
exit 1
fi
# Extract node_exporter
tar -xzf node_exporter-${LATEST_VERSION#v}.linux-amd64.tar.gz
if [ $? -eq 0 ]; then
echo "Node Exporter extracted successfully."
else
echo "Error extracting Node Exporter. Please check the downloaded file."
exit 1
fi
# Install node_exporter
install_node_exporter
# Check the status of the node_exporter service
if check_service_status; then
# Prompt for cleanup if the service is running
read -p "Node Exporter is running successfully. Do you want to clean up the downloaded files? (y/n): " cleanup_choice
if [[ "$cleanup_choice" == "y" || "$cleanup_choice" == "Y" ]]; then
rm -rf node_exporter-${LATEST_VERSION#v}.linux-amd64.tar.gz
rm -rf node_exporter-${LATEST_VERSION#v}.linux-amd64
echo "Cleaned up downloaded files."
else
echo "Downloaded files retained."
fi
else
echo "Node Exporter service is not running. Please check the logs for more information."
fi
echo "Script execution completed."
